Ming Pao is a Chinese-language newspaper published by Ming Pao Group in Hong Kong. Zhang Aiping; born January 9, 1910 in Da County, Sichuan; died July 5, 2003 in Beijing) was a Chinese communist military leader.

Communist Party of China

The Communist Party of China (CPC), also referred to as the Chinese Communist Party (CCP), is the founding and ruling political party of the People's Republic of China.

Tiananmen Square protests of 1989

The Tiananmen Square protests of 1989, commonly known in mainland China as the June Fourth Incident (六四事件), were student-led demonstrations in Beijing, the capital of the People's Republic of China, in 1989.
